4.7 million people watched USA vs. Colombia Women's World Cup game on FOX Sports 1

fox-womens-world-cup-talent

FOX Sports 1’s coverage of USA against Colombia in the Round of 16 game in the Women’s World Cup was viewed by 4.7 million people, setting a new record for soccer on FOX Sports 1, beating the previous mark of 3.3 million set earlier in the tournament for the USA-Australia game.

It’s the most watched soccer game on US cable since last year’s men’s World Cup.

Viewership for the 2-0 victory for the United States peaked at 6.4 million in the 9:30-9:45 PM ET quarter hour.

So far in the Women’s World Cup, the most viewed match has been the USA-Nigeria Group Stage game that was viewed by 5 million people on the free-to-air FOX network. That one peaked at 6.3 million viewers opposite the NBA Finals, and was the third most-watched women’s soccer game of all time on US TV.

The top metered-markets in the US were:

St. Louis, 5.3 rating
Washington DC, 5.0
Philadelphia, 4.9
Orlando, 4.4
Norfolk, 4.3
Richmond, 4.2
Sacramento, 4.0
New York, 3.9
Los Angeles, 3.9
Seattle, 3.8
